# A wrapper around CMakes `enable_language()` command that
# applies Bitcoin Core-specific settings and checks.
# Implemented as a macro (not a function) because
# `enable_language()` may not be called from within a function.
macro(bitcoincore_enable_language language)
get_cmake_property(_enabled_languages ENABLED_LANGUAGES)
if(NOT "${language}" IN_LIST _enabled_languages)
if(CMAKE_SYSTEM_NAME STREQUAL "Darwin" AND NOT CMAKE_HOST_APPLE)
# We do not use the install_name_tool when cross-compiling for macOS.
# So disable this tool check in further enable_language() command.
set(CMAKE_PLATFORM_HAS_INSTALLNAME FALSE)
endif()
enable_language(${language})
set(_description "flags that are appended to the command line after all other flags added by the build system. This variable is intended for debugging and special builds.")
set(APPEND_CPPFLAGS "" CACHE STRING "Preprocessor ${_description}")
set(APPEND_LDFLAGS "" CACHE STRING "Linker ${_description}")
if("${language}" MATCHES "^C$")
set(APPEND_CFLAGS "" CACHE STRING "C compiler ${_description}")
endif()
if("${language}" MATCHES "^(CXX|OBJCXX)$")
set(APPEND_CXXFLAGS "" CACHE STRING "(Objective) C++ compiler ${_description}")
string(APPEND CMAKE_${language}_COMPILE_OBJECT " ${APPEND_CPPFLAGS} ${APPEND_CXXFLAGS}")
string(APPEND CMAKE_${language}_CREATE_SHARED_LIBRARY " ${APPEND_LDFLAGS}")
string(APPEND CMAKE_${language}_LINK_EXECUTABLE " ${APPEND_LDFLAGS}")
# CMake's `enable_language()` command internally checks
# whether the compiler is able to compile a simple test program.
# However, it does not take into consideration the contents
# of the user-defined `APPEND_*FLAGS` variables, because they
# modify CMake's compiler configuration variables, which in turn
# become available only after `enable_language()` is invoked.
# Therefore, we test the compiler again at this point.
include(CheckSourceCompiles)
check_source_compiles("${language}" "int main() { return 0; }" ${language}_COMPILER_WORKS)
if(NOT ${language}_COMPILER_WORKS)
unset(${language}_COMPILER_WORKS CACHE)
message(FATAL_ERROR "The ${language} compiler is not able to compile a simple test program.\n"
"Check that the \"APPEND_*FLAGS\" variables are set correctly.\n\n"
)
endif()
endif()
unset(_description)
endif()
unset(_enabled_languages)
endmacro()
